A fuel pump at a gasoline station doesn't always dispense the exact amount displayed on the meter. When
the meter reads 1.000 L, the amount of fuel a certain pump dispenses is normally distributed with a mean
of 1 L and standard deviation of 0.05 L. Let X represent the amount dispensed in a random trial when
the meter reads 1.000 L.
Find P(0.9 X < 1).
You may round your answer to two decimal places
